Transaction 94b8f360837418492cfaea836809f68f86f16cbbaa9b9b25582666ecbcea5ff3
1 Input
1 Output
-
94b8f360837418492cfaea836809f68f86f16cbbaa9b9b25582666ecbcea5ff3:0
- value
- 5573528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89c8ed29af3ec0c64772c264b59baed3489327dd OP_EQUAL
- address
- 3EFZCSHTCYHu2m22QBXhZg7Xs8Pv9y4sfz